There are many factory presets optimized for various types of
images.
Bright : For brightness optimization.
Standard: For brighter environment.
Vivid Cinema : For brighter & general movie content
Dark Cinema : For dark movie content
Game : For game content and graphic picture
Sports : For sport content with rich color & bright detail
User 1: Memorize user's settings
User 2: Memorize user's settings

"Contrast" controls the difference between the lightest and
darkest parts of the picture. Adjusting the contrast changes the
amount of black and white in the image.

Adjust the color temperature. At higher color temperatures, the
screen looks colder; at lower color temperatures, the screen looks
warmer.
Effects the representation of dark scenery. With greater gamma
value, dark scenery will look brighter.
